Divide the Greek yogurt into three equal portions, approximately 1 cup per serving.
Wash the mixed berries thoroughly and pat dry with a paper towel. If using strawberries, slice them into halves or quarters if they are large.
In each serving glass or bowl, layer 1/4 cup of granola, followed by 1 cup of Greek yogurt.
Top the yogurt with a layer of mixed berries, distributing them evenly between the servings.
Drizzle 1 tablespoon of honey over the berries for each serving, adjusting the amount to taste if preferred.
Optionally, sprinkle 1 tablespoon of chia seeds or ground flaxseed on top of each parfait for added nutrition.
Repeat the layers if more height or layers are desired, ensuring an appealing visual presentation.
Serve the parfaits immediately or cover and refrigerate until ready to serve (preferably within an hour).
